Requirements
  • Experience in hotel sales, hospitality, business development, account management or events.
  • Strong prospecting, communication, negotiation and relationship-building skills.
  • Strong commercial awareness and attention to detail.
  • Excellent organisation and time management skills.
  • Confidence working collaboratively within a small hotel team.
  • Experience with customer relationship management and hotel systems, including Ivvy and Opera.
Responsibilities
  • Prospect and qualify new Corporate, MICE and Leisure opportunities.
  • Develop relationships with corporate decision-makers, travel management companies, professional conference organisers, destination management companies, event agencies and travel partners.
  • Conduct proactive sales calls, client meetings, networking, market visits, hotel inspections and client entertainment.
  • Maintain an active sales pipeline and accurately record activity in the customer relationship management system.
  • Identify competitor accounts, market opportunities and new revenue streams.
  • Manage and grow a portfolio of Corporate and Leisure accounts.
  • Build strong relationships with key clients, bookers and decision-makers.
  • Conduct regular account reviews, sales calls and client meetings.
  • Manage requests for proposals, rate negotiations and account development plans.
  • Identify opportunities to increase room nights, revenue and share of wallet.
  • Develop cross-selling opportunities across accommodation, meetings, events and Food & Beverage.
  • Maintain accurate account information and monitor account production.
  • Manage MICE, group and event enquiries from initial enquiry through to delivery and follow-up.
  • Prepare proposals, quotations and agreements and proactively follow up to maximise conversion.
  • Conduct site inspections and negotiate rates and terms within approved parameters.
  • Work with Revenue to maximise pricing and total revenue.
  • Understand client requirements including event objectives, room layouts, menus, audio-visual equipment, accommodation and schedules.
  • Coordinate confirmed events and ensure all requirements are clearly documented and communicated.
  • Liaise with Food & Beverage, Kitchen, Front Office, Reservations and Operations to ensure seamless delivery.
  • Maintain accurate tentative, definite and lost-business records.
  • Meet and greet clients on event days where possible and follow up post-event to drive repeat business.
Desired Qualifications
  • MICE, group or event experience is highly regarded.
  • Knowledge of the Perth Corporate, MICE or Leisure market is highly regarded.
  • A genuine passion for hospitality and delivering exceptional client experiences.

Accor is a global hospitality group with brands spanning economy to luxury. It earns revenue from room bookings, food and beverage, and management fees from franchised properties, while providing hotel management and franchising services. The company grows through acquisitions and investments, such as Adoria for catering and Squarebreak for upscale villa rentals, combining global expertise with local know-how. Its goal is to expand its footprint while delivering consistent, responsible guest experiences and advancing sustainability across its operations, supported by its loyalty program A Club.
